Kaspersky Endpoint Security creates a backup copy of infected files prior to any attempt to disinfect or delete them, making it possible for you to restore them. Kaspersky Endpoint Security updates application databases and modules from Kaspersky update servers, distribution points, or other sources specified by your system administrator and creates backup copies of all updated files to allow a rollback of the last update. Kaspersky Endpoint Security can run a full scan of the computer, a quick scan of critical areas, and a scan of the specified scope. The Kaspersky Endpoint Security application detects and neutralizes malware and other computer security threats on demand in the specified scan scope. This component protects against cyberattackers (who use port scanning and brute-force attacks) and the malware they install (including malware that tries to send personal data to criminals). Network Threat Protection prevents intrusions into the operating system. Web Threat Protection secures information sent and received by the computer over the HTTP and HTTPS protocols in Safari, Google Chrome™, and Firefox™. The Kaspersky Endpoint Security application protects computers running macOS against malware and other computer security threats.įile Threat Protection safeguards the computer's file system in real time by intercepting and analyzing any attempts to access files.
